Understanding Gold Carats

When you’re looking to buy gold, understanding carats is key. This term indicates the purity of the gold. For instance, 24-carat gold is considered nearly 100% pure (99.9%), representing the highest purity available.

22-carat gold, also known as 91.6% pure gold, is commonly used for crafting jewelry. It includes a small percentage of other metals, making it more durable for everyday wear. For even greater strength, 18-carat gold contains 75% pure gold, blended with other alloys.
